Udostępnij za pośrednictwem


Funkcja STARTOFQUARTER (język DAX)

Zwraca pierwszą datę kwartału w bieżącym kontekście dla określonej kolumny dat.

Składnia

STARTOFQUARTER(<dates>)

Parametry

Termin

Definicja

daty

Kolumna zawierająca daty.

Wartość zwracana

Tabela zawierająca jedną kolumnę i jeden wiersz z wartością daty.

Uwagi

Ostrzeżenie

Aby dowiedzieć się więcej na temat wpływu na wyniki formuł w kontekście, zobacz Kontekst w formułach języka DAX.

Argumentu daty może być dowolną z następujących czynności:

  • Odwołanie do kolumny daty/godziny.

  • Wyrażenie tabeli zwracające pojedynczą kolumnę wartości daty/godziny.

  • Wyrażenie logiczne definiujące jednokolumnową tabelę zawierającą wartości daty/godziny.

Ostrzeżenie

Ograniczenia wartość logiczna wyrażeń są opisane w temacie, Funkcja CALCULATE (język DAX).

Przykład

Poniższa przykładowa formuła tworzy miarę zwracającą początek kwartału dla bieżącego kontekstu.

Aby zobaczyć, jak działa, utworzyć tabelę przestawną i dodawanie pól CalendarYear i MonthNumberOfYear do Etykiety wierszy obszaru tabela przestawna.Następnie dodać miara, o nazwie StartOfQuarter, przy użyciu formuły, określone w sekcji kodu do wartości obszaru tabela przestawna.

=STARTOFQUARTER(DateTime[DateKey])